Output 8b5109df95a2de06ef75b59345b1442e7af7adb9927d15cbfc79a6799b685917:1

value
40100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 079107bfe043356fc58a2c399ff2dddf9cf80ee0 OP_EQUAL
address
32P2PmQjhhGmhPPox1Zjk1xgtqiKHXhmJt
transaction
8b5109df95a2de06ef75b59345b1442e7af7adb9927d15cbfc79a6799b685917
spent
true